A Global Problem:Courts weigh in on protecting trade marks online
Recent contradictory decisions among countries on the use of trade marks as keywords/adwords, coupled with Tiffany's case challenging eBay's liability for policing counterfeit goods sold on its website, have resulted in uncertainty for trade mark owners with respect to online enforcement of trade mark rights. In this upcoming webinar, hosted by Fitzpatrick Cella Harper & Scinto in conjunction with Managing IP, FCHS attorneys and in-house speakers will discuss strategies for navigating the web of issues raised by the various courts' rulings on these topics.
